Character is challenged

August 5, 2015David Smith

Do not be misled: “Bad company corrupts good character.” – 1 Corinthians 15:33

Character is challenged in times of adversity, as well as, times of prosperity.

Joseph’s character remained true to God despite the adversity of being betrayed by his brothers, Potiphar’s wife, and abandonment of Pharaoh’s cupbearer. Joseph’s character remained true to God in times of great prosperity as his Father’s favorite son, the head of Potiphar’s household, and eventually second only to Pharaoh.

Each man must himself well enough to know where his character will be challenged. Are you closer to God in times of adversity or prosperity? Know yourself and be a man of character! To learn more about this man of impeccable character read Genesis 37-50!

Real men have a consistent godly character.
